Shauna Burns is an American singer, songwriter, pianist, and recording artist.


Early life

Shauna Burns' mother (originally from Utah) and father (from Nevada) settled in Miami, Florida. Shauna Burns began on her musical path as a child watching and imitating her mother play the piano. Eventually her mother began teaching her chords, playing technique, and songs (often Broadway musical tunes). She began to find her own artistic identity in her pre-teen years, along with a widening of her musical interests. Career

After graduating with a Bachelor's degree in Anthropology from the University of Utah, Burns spent a year (from 2003 to 2004) in Europe during which time she began preparing her debut album. Released in 2005 by Red Rock Music, ''Every Thought'' was received with critical acclaim. She embarked on a tour of the United States that same year in support of the album. Her vocals and piano are recorded live with the band (Burns on piano and vocals, James Clark on drums and percussion, Ryan Tilby on bass and guitar, Steve Lemmon on guitar, Caroline Kemper on Celtic Harp and Rick Kemper on Irish Whistle) with some post-production vocals and musical fills added. ''Every Thought'' was selected as one of the Top CDs of 2005 by Collected Sounds and the single, "Pink Girl", was chosen as the #1 Indie single from the MAACP show and the album was chosen as "Best of the Batch" from the

This 5 song EP, which is an extension of ''Every Thought'', has Burns on vocals and piano, James Clark co-producing and on drums and percussions, Steve Lemmon on guitar, and Ryan Tilby on guitar and bass. ''The Moon and the Fire Circle'' was released on 19 February 2008 with a record release show held at The Mint in Los Angeles on the same day. "Around You" (the first single) was one of WCH Radio's "Top Songs for 2008" and reached number 1 on "Song Vault Radio". ''The Moon and the Fire Circle'' was selected "Best of 2008" by Collected Sounds and The Promise Live. Radio Crystal Blue also chose Burns as one of the "Top Recording Artists of the Year 2008". "Around You", the first single from ''The Moon and the Fire Circle'', hit number 7 on the FMQB AC (Adult Contemporary) Chart in April 2008. It debuted at number 38 and peaked at number 7. The continuation of ''The Moon and the Fire Circle'' is the follow-up EP ''Anamnesis'', released on 14 April 2009. ''Anamnesis'', which means "recollection" or "remembrance", focuses on the senses that live in memories. Burns toured the United States and Europe in 2006 and 2007 in support of ''Every Thought'' and ''Desert Tune'' with over 55 shows and appearances. ''The Moon and the Fire Circle'' tour kicked off on 6 March 2008 in Portland, Oregon, with over 25 shows and appearances throughout the year mostly with her band. With new songs titled “Orchid” and “Portobello”, Burns has stated that this album will have a positive, uplifting spirit. Her first single, “Little Song,” from the album, is already receiving airplay from several radio stations worldwide. In 2015 Burns celebrated the 10 Year anniversary of her debut album and released three singles: “Hazel", “Gray Moon”, and "From Flying" from the achieves of recordings done throughout the previous 10 years. Burns released her cover single of an old-time classic “Scarborough Fair,” on October 6, 2017, through the label Red Rock Music.


Discography

*''Every Thought'' (2005) *''Desert Tune'' (2006) *''The Moon and the Fire Circle'' (2008) *''Anamnesis'' (2009) *''A Winter Gathering'' (2011) *''Violet'' (2013) *''Hazel'' -single (2015) *''Gray Moon'' -single (2015) *''From Flying'' -single (2015) *''Scarborough Fair'' -single (2017)
